JDMcG Posted May 29, 2004 Share Posted May 29, 2004 my '99 GS300 has had a vibration/wobble in the steering at around 60-65 mph since it was new; balancing and different tires help but do not fix the problem; when the car was new I drove another brand new GS300 and it had the same problem; is this a design issue? has anyone had a similar problem? is there a fix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
BA. Posted May 31, 2004 Share Posted May 31, 2004 yes there is a fix and now I challenge you to try the search feature. :) for many, and this is from a very recent thread, there is a bushing on a part of the front suspension (radial arm?) that can wear out. try new ones for around $100 and a few hours of your time.
